    My husband and I visited last night for the second time and had a great evening. We purchased our ticket in advance and got there right as they opened at 745 which was good because there was already a long line of cars waiting to get in. The staff at the ticketing area was super friendly and even this the line was long , things moved very quickly. We parked in the area for trucks and had a great view. The movie started right around 845 as promised. We visited the concession stand and bought dinner- a pork loin sandwich (huge, crisp and delicious), a hotdog (my husband said made him think of classic ball park hotdogs), soft pretzel, pizza and drink all for about $35. The owner driving around on his little golf cart was a bit abrasive but I understand he just wants everyone to be safe and have a good time. The best part is that they allow leashes pets so we took our dog with us. She napped peacefully in the bed of the truck all snuggled up with as we watched the movie. We drive about an hour to get there so it was nice to bring her so we didn't have to worry about getting home at any certain time. Overall, a super fun date night experience.

    GREAT VALUE! 2 movies for only $8 a person! I suggest going during the week or on a Sunday, Friday nights and Saturday nights, have an extremely long lines (usually) - however this place is great no matter what when you get past the gates. It's amazing for a family night out and enjoy a lost experience from the past. Great picture and sound quality and a must stop!
